Can I replace the stand by going through the front screen?

I need to replace the stand on my iMac and I cannot seem to get it to unlock or release by using the "plastic card techniques" shown on the web. I've been advised by a MAC repair shop that my models' leg/stand cannot be removed without going through the front of the machine. NOTE: I rehearsed the "Plastic card" technique a few months ago while preparing to attach a Vesa mount and the stand released for me and exposed the mounting screws for me. I did not actually remove the screws because I was waiting for the shipment of parts (slow-boat situation). I put the stand back into the factory position and now I cannot repeat the procedure! It seems to have been a one-time process, does anyone know?

Hi, I’m sorry to hear that you are having trouble removing the stand from your iMac. According to the video results from my search, you should be able to remove the stand by using a plastic card to release the latch inside the stand, then pushing the stand down to lock it and expose the screws, and then unscrewing the screws with a TORX tool. You can watch these videos for more details:

However, if this method does not work for you, you may have to go through the front screen to access the stand. This is a more complicated and risky procedure that involves removing the display assembly, disconnecting various cables, and removing the logic board. You can find a detailed guide on how to do this on this website, but I would recommend that you seek professional help if you are not confident or experienced in doing this yourself.
